The list of gear sitting in my shed is getting extensive, time to star applying the mods, I still have a 50" light bar to fit a 6" rear light bar to wire up, a cteck DC to DC duel battery to fit into my dual battery system, my draw sliders are being swapped to heavy duty ones, new diff hats to be installed, a ARB front locker that needs a home and I want to measure up the rear foot well to see if I can fit a poly tanks footwell water tank in there without to much cutting of the Center console.

I just need to get back home to do it!

so don't know when but someone nicked the soft top door rail retaining pins of my tj. I priced them om ebay for $65:00 a pair. So that means $130:00 for both sides. I ended up going to an engineering shop called Lee brothers and getting suitable stainless steel hex head bolts for under $30:00. I'm well chaffed
